Key-Valueデータを連想配列で扱う - C#
C#でKey-Valueデータを連想配列で扱う方法を紹介します。
C#でKey-Valueデータを管理する方法
C#でKey-Valueデータを管理する方法には、いろいろな実装方式がありますが、代表的なものに以下があります。
- Dictionary<TKey,TValue> を利用する方法
- Hashtable を利用する方法
Dictionary<TKey,TValue> を利用する方法
ジェネリクスで型指定ができるため、通常はDictionaryを採用する場合が多いです。
DictionaryでKey-Valueデータを管理するコードについては
こちらの記事を参照してください。
Hashtable を利用する方法
型指定をせず、object型でキーと値を格納する場合は、Hashtableオブジェクトを利用する方法もあります。
Hashtable でKey-Valueデータを管理するコードについては
こちらの記事を参照してください。
著者
iPentecのメインプログラマー
C#, ASP.NET の開発がメイン、少し前まではDelphiを愛用